Frequently Asked Questions about Hagerstown
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Hagerstown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Hagerstown ranges from $785 to $1,850 with an average monthly rent of $1,323.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Hagerstown c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Hagerstown range from $1,000 to $2,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,607.
How expensive are Hagerstown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 57 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Hagerstown on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,295 to $2,965 - averaging $1,786 for the location.
